Philip Brooks grew up in the Chicago suburb of Highland Park "as an
aspiring melancholiac. To that end," he attended the Iowa Writers'
Workshop as a fiction writer. Several of his stories appeared in Gordon
Lish's "defunct but really swell" THE QUARTERLY, others in WILLOW SPRINGS
and THE KENYON REVIEW. Some of his poems have appeared in recent postings
at Elimae.com and Wigleaf.com. He lives in Ohio with his wife and son.
